WebMar 18, 2024 · My goal as an educator is to provide targeted academic, personal, and career readiness engagement support that helps students … WebABA therapy applies our understanding of how behavior works to real situations. The goal is to increase behaviors that are helpful and decrease behaviors that are harmful or affect learning. ABA therapy programs can help: Increase language and communication skills; Improve attention, focus, social skills, memory, and academics
